Joe Thomas is a new man and he's not gonna let us forget it. I mean, how can we when the title of his new album is Joe Thomas, New Man? Not only that, there's a song on the album entitled "New Man," too. The song is an uptempo joint about his lady making him feel so fresh and so clean. The song doesn't break any new ground, but it's well-suited for the club and urban radio. I'm loving most of the recent tunes from Mr. Thomas, but with all of the leaks that have sprung from his album I'm starting to wonder what will be left to hear when it finally hits the streets on September 23rd.
Hopefully there will still be some gems on tap that will make it a worthwhile addition to the CD collection. [H/T: JEBS]
